re: Copyright edit

Hey, I'm not a lawyer. But, common sense tells me that Right to Info is only about information and not about text. Whereas information, once public, can never be copyrighted, text is, unless noted otherwise. What the act seeks to do is to bar anyone from not disclosing certain information to the public.

That said, one can quote text from nic.in sites liberally. Also, texts of acts, judgments, etc., are by definition public and free.

Nichalp or Pamri would be able to clarify better. -- Sundar \talk \contribs 06:40, 28 June 2006 (UTC)Reply
